## Authentication

The Pairloom matching service exposes GC-pause metrics on an internal endpoint. During long pauses, health checks flap; pull raw pause histograms instead of trusting liveness. All requests to the metrics collector require the internal service key. Rotate after incidents. Keep it out of dashboards and paste it only into the agent config. The current key is below.

app token of hahig-bawef = qvz4-jEJj

Subject: Marketing budget trim — heads up

Hi all,

Quick one for our incoming director, Tessa Marwick: we're trimming the Q3 marketing spend for the Lumenhart launch by about 12%. Paid channels take the hit; events stay untouched. Dario will circulate revised line items Friday. Nothing dramatic, just tightening before the Bramfield expansion. The strategic context is summarized below.

board note of kawif-kajop: Ralaelax Foods is in early talks to buy Novaelox Works for about $55.7 million. The Wenael launch date is May 9, and nothing goes to the press before then.

# BranchReaper bot — client setup
# BranchReaper scans the Hollowpine monorepo nightly and deletes branches
# with no commits in 90 days. It never touches protected branches, but do
# double-check the exclusion list before changing thresholds. The client
# below authenticates against our internal Grovework API. Use the key that
# follows, directly under its own label.

app token of tagug-hahaf = kto2_9v